		<description>[...] Snap! &#8211; Remember those bumps I mentioned on 2nd Avenue? I hit one of them, heard a &#8217;snap&#8217; sound and the next thing I knew, the SRAM MRX twist shifter was feeling awfully loose. I rolled to a stop and watched in dismay as a small piece of black plastic fell to the street. Yep, the shifter had broken within about the first 3 miles of riding. Not a good sign. Luckily, OHM cycles come with a 1-2 year warranty (depending on the part of the bike), but it was still more than a little disappointing to have the shifter break so quickly. It made me wish that the XU500 bike had the trigger-type Shimano shifter found on OHM&#8217;s XS Sport bikes. [...]</description>
